What Happened to Donna Troy?
Donna has been part of the show’s narrative since season 1. From season 2 onwards, Leslie became a series regular. She was part of the new team’s fight against its first major enemy, the interdimensional demon known as Trigon. While trapped in an illusion created by the demon, Donna relived the day her father died. When she located the arsonist responsible for the fire, she killed them, embracing her darker emotions and empowering Trigon as a result.
After Trigon’s defeat, Donna traveled to Chicago with Kory to find a mercenary named Shimmer. While taking on Slade Wilson, Titans’ primary enemy in season 2, Donna had to relive her pain of losing Garth, with whom she was in a relationship when he was alive. In the second season finale, Donna is killed while trying to protect civilians. Raven subsequently takes Donna’s body back to Themyscira.
In season 3, Jason has a nightmare in which he receives a warning from Donna. Although Raven’s attempts to bring Donna back prove unsuccessful, the latter still manages to return. She encounters Hank and Tim Drake in the afterlife. She is only able to bring Tim back with her as Hank chooses to stay and fight off the ghouls pursuing them. In the mortal world, she stops Bruce from taking his own life. She later helps the other Titans in taking down the Scarecrow.
Toward the end of the season 3 finale, Donna reveals to Dick that she intends to travel to Paris to give Dawn Hank’s message from the beyond. After that, she has plans to travel the world and help people however she can. Although this makes it seem that she is leaving the show, that is probably not the case.
